I would like to thank our local Red Deer Advocate for writing a piece about patients in our Red Deer hospital eligible for the 1b phase of the vaccination – but unable to be included in the rollout since confined to hospital care.

There is plenty of product at different Covid injection sites for those eligible for the shot – but of course none for those trapped in hospitals with low immune or tolerance against the Covid-19 pandemic.

One would have thought those suffering from other health issues in hospitals would have been first – certainly not the last considered for this rollout.

Both Premier Jason Kenney and Minister Tyler Shandro have some explaining to do to those who are sick, elderly and are eligible for vaccines but can’t get them at the Red Deer Regional Hospital Centre.

Stewart Shields, Lacombe
